EIT Health is calling for innovative digital and AI-powered medical technologies that are at an Innovation Maturity Level (IML) 6 and ready for clinical validation and market launch. Selected projects will be awarded funding to run pivotal clinical studies, collect real-world evidence to demonstrate safety and efficacy, apply for regulatory approval, and prepare for market commercialization.
Funding will be awarded for up to 24 months for activities enabling clinical validation (i.e. pivotal clinical studies), regulatory submission (i.e. CE-mark application dossier), product finalization, market readiness and commercial strategy.
Solutions must have the potential to impact 150,000 EU patients/citizens and aim to be on the market and generating at least €10,000 in revenues within 3 years after the funding period.
Eligibility
A Consortia of at least two organizations from different countries representing at least two sides of the Knowledge Triangle (industry, research, education).
A commercializing company must lead the project.
Eligible solutions must be digital or AI-enabled medical devices (MDR/IVDR) at Innovation Maturity Level (IML) 6, aiming to reach IML 7 by project end. Please refer to EIT Health’s Healthcare Innovation Cycle Framework for more information on the required Innovation Maturity Level for this call.
Funding
EIT Health will fund up to 50% of the total project budget, up to a total grant funding amount of €850,000 per project
